Section 504 Plan

 

Lake Forest School District 67 provides an appropriate education for all students with disabilities and prohibits discrimination against students on the basis of their disability. A student with a disability who has a mental or physical impairment that substantially limits one or more major life activities and needs special education or related aids and services is entitled to a free, appropriate public education through a Section 504 Plan. Eligibility is determined through identification and evaluation procedures specified in Section 504 of the Rehabilitation Act.

A free, appropriate public education under Section 504 means the provision of regular or special education and related aids and services designed to meet the needs of a student with a disability as adequately as the needs of students without disabilities are met.

For additional information, please contact the building school psychologist or building principal.
